Color recognition extra challenge coloring pages are essential tools for the development of children aged 4-6, both at home and in school settings. Parents and teachers should prioritize these activities because they play a pivotal role in cognitive and motor skill development. By engaging with these coloring pages, children enhance their ability to identify and differentiate between colors, which is a fundamental skill that underpins many other areas of learning, such as math and reading comprehension.
Furthermore, these activities promote fine motor skills through the act of coloring within lines and spaces, improving hand-eye coordination and precision. This fine motor development is crucial for tasks such as writing, cutting with scissors, and other daily activities.
Additionally, the "extra challenge" aspect of these coloring pages encourages problem-solving and critical thinking. When children are presented with more challenging tasks, such as color by number or pattern recognition, they are encouraged to focus, follow instructions, and learn through trial and error, building resilience and perseverance.
Color recognition also contributes to emotional and social development. It can be a fun and therapeutic way for children to express themselves and their emotions through color choices. In group settings, these activities can foster cooperation, sharing, and constructive feedback.
In short, investing time in color recognition extra challenge coloring pages equips young learners with essential skills that lay the foundation for their future academic and personal growth.
